10 reasons to explicitly convert SQL Server data types
As a general rule, you should avoid using SQL Server’s sql_variant data type. Besides being a memory hog, sql_variant is limited:
- Variants can’t be part of a primary or foreign key. (this doesn't hold as of SQL Server 2005. See update below)
- Variants can’t be part of a computed column.
- Variants won’t work with LIKE in a WHERE clause.
- OLE DB and ODBC providers automatically convert variants to nvarchar(4000) — ouch!
To avoid problems, always explicitly convert sql_variant data types as you use them. Use any method you please, just don’t try to work with an unconverted sql_variant data type.

Variants can be part of a primary of foreign key
A unique, primary, or foreign key may include columns of type sql_variant, but the total length of the data values that make up the key of a specific row should not be more than the maximum length of an index. This is 900 bytes
